IMPROTANT INSTRUCTIONS
When using this electric unit, basic safety precautions should be followed to reduce the risk
of fire, electric shock, and injury to persons, including the following:
1. Read ALL instructions before using this unit.
2. CAUTION: Risk of Electric Shock. DO NOT open or try to repair the heater yourself.
3. This heater may get hot when in use. To avoid burns, DO NOT let bare skin touch hot surfaces. If provided, use handles when moving this heater.
4. Keep combustible materials, such as furniture, pillows, bedding, paper, clothes, and curtains at least 3 ft from the front of the heater and keep them away from the sides, top, and rear. DO NOT place towels or other objects on the heater.
5. Extreme caution is necessary when any heater is used by or near children or the disabled, or when the heater is left operating and unattended.
6. The appliance is not to be used by children or persons with reduced physical, sensory or mental capabilities, or lack of experience and knowledge, unless they have been given supervision or instruction. Children being supervised not to play with the appliance
7. DO NOT operate any heater with a damaged cord or after the heater malfunctions, has been drooped or damaged in any manner. Return heater to authorized service facility for examination, electrical or mechanical adjustment, or repair.
8. This heater is not intended for use in bathrooms, laundry areas and

similar indoor locations. NEVER locate heater where it may fall into a bathtub or other water container. To protect against electrical hazards, DO NOT immerse in water or other liquids.
9. DO NOT touch the control panel or plug with a wet hand.
10. DO NOT run cord under carpeting. DO NOT cover cord with throw rugs, runners, or similar coverings. Arrange cord away from traffic area and where it will not be tripped over.
11. DO NOT insert or allow foreign objects to enter any ventilation or exhaust opening as this may cause an electric shock or fire, or damage the heater.
12. To prevent a possible fire, DO NOT block the air intakes or exhaust in any manner. DO NOT use on soft surfaces, like a bed, where openings may become blocked.
13. A heater has hot and arcing or sparking parts inside. DO NOT use in areas where gasoline, paint, explosive and/or flammable liquids are used or stored. Keep unit away from heated surfaces and open flames.
14. Avoid the use of an extension cord because the extension cord may overheat and cause a risk of fire. However, if you have to use an extension cord, the cord shall be NO.13 AWG minimum size
15. To avoid fire or shock hazard, plug the unit directly into a230 V AC
electrical outlet.
16. To disconnect heater, turn controls to OFF, then remove plug from outlet. Pull firmly on plug, DO NOT unplug by pulling on the cord.
17. Always unplug the unit before moving or cleaning, or whenever the
heater is not in use.
18. Use only for intended household use as described in this manual. Any other use not recommended by the manufacturer may cause fire, electric shock, or injury to persons. The use of attachments not recommended or sold by unauthorized dealers may cause hazards.
19. Always use on a dry, level surface. Use on ceiling only.
20. WARNING: To reduce the risk of fire or electric shock, DO NOT use this unit with any solid-state speed control device.
21. DO NOT attempt to repair or adjust any electrical or mechanical functions on this unit. Doing so will void your warranty. The inside of the unit contains no user serviceable parts. Qualified personnel should perform all servicing only.
22. Connect to properly grounded outlets only.
23. Heater is not located immediately below a socket-outlet.
24. WARNING: This heater is not equipped with a device to control the
room temperature. Do not use this heater in small rooms when they are
occupied by persons not capable of leaving the room on their own, unless constant supervision is provided.
25. S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S.

O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S
A. Place the heater on a firm, level ceiling surface; B. The Hook on the ceiling hanging the Patio Heater must be able to undertake a weight 3
or 4 times that of the Patio Heater itself.
C. Place the Hook A around the Ceiling Hook and clip on any Ring of the Chain to adjust
the height of the Patio Heater to the Floor.

D. The distance between the bottom of the Patio Heater to the Floor must be over1.8M. E. Plug the Patio Heater into a grounded 230V 50Hz power outlet. F. Only operate the heater when it is in the upright position.
Our Electric Patio Heater is equipped with two heat settings: Low and High.
To operate the heater on low (900W), pull the Switch Cord once. Once the Switch Cord
is pulled, the bigger top heating element will glow and radiate heat.
To operate the heater on high (1500W), pull the Switch Cord again. This will cause both
the bottom and top heating elements to glow and radiate heat.
MAINTENANCE
Unplug the unit and let it cool completely. To keep the heater clean, the outer shell may be cleaned with a soft, damp cloth. You
may use a mild detergent if necessary. After cleaning, dry the unit with a soft cloth.
DO NOT use alcohol, gasoline, abrasive powders, furniture polish, or rough brushes to
clean the heater. This may cause damage or deterioration to the surface of the heater.
Although this heater is outdoor approved, DO NOT immerse the heater in water for your
safety.
Wait until the unit is completely dry before use.
STORAGE
If the heater will not be used for a long period of time, store it in a cool, dry location when not in use. To prevent dust and dirt build-up, use the original packaging to repack the unit.
TROUBLE SHOOTING
If the heater will not operate, please check the following before seeking repair of service:
Check if the power cord is plugged into an electrical outlet, if not plug in. Check if electricity to the main fuse is working. Make certain the power switches are turned on. If not, choose a setting.
